Tandem Diabetes Care is a medical device company that designs and manufactures insulin pumps and automated insulin delivery systems powered by its Control-IQ+ predictive algorithm. Its products, including the t:slim X2 and Tandem Mobi, integrate with continuous glucose monitors and compatible smartphones, support remote software updates, and are accompanied by mobile and cloud-based applications, training, and 24/7 support to help people manage insulin therapy.

• Provide support and education to patients and healthcare professionals • Train HCPs, collaborate with territory managers, and help grow the Tandem Diabetes business • Deliver engaging product training for patients, HCPs, and customers • Plan, execute, and document compliant, effective clinical sessions • Highlight Tandem’s unique market value and clinical differentiation • Support Territory Managers to meet or exceed regional sales goals • Build strong relationships with HCPs to encourage product adoption • Conduct patient & HCP education sessions to gain new customers and retain existing ones • Maintain accurate CRM records and prepare timely clinical reports • Manage company property, expenses, and training materials with integrity and professionalism • Attend regional and corporate meetings to stay connected and informed
• Exceptional at relating to patients and HCPs • Skilled at coaching and educating on one-on-one and group sessions • Clear, confident presenter to diverse audiences • Reliable team player who adapts quickly to change • Proficient in Microsoft Office ; CRM experience preferred • Comfortable traveling 80%+ in your region and working from a home office • Clinical background (RN, RD, or equivalent) preferred • Experience coordinating and delivering diabetes education programs • Registration maintenance preferred but not required
